The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) is set to convene a roundtable discussion on May 12th, focusing on the pivotal theme of Tokenization and its role in merging Traditional Finance with Decentralized Finance. This initiative, part of a broader regulatory framework for cryptocurrency assets established in March, aims to facilitate dialogue on the integration of digital assets in financial markets. The event, which will take place at the SEC’s headquarters from 1:00 PM to 5:30 PM, is expected to attract significant interest and will be live-streamed on the SEC’s official website, ensuring public accessibility.
Additionally, the SEC has announced a rescheduling of its upcoming roundtable titled “DeFi and the American Spirit” to June 9th, shifting from the original June 6th date. Registered participants will automatically retain their slots, while new registrations are welcomed. Key figures from the SEC, including Chairman Paul S. Atkins and Commissioner Hester Peirce, are poised to engage alongside industry leaders from firms such as Fidelity and Nasdaq, further enriching the discourse on cryptocurrency regulation.
